Hi doll know exactly how u feel as I suffered from the same problem, it is an actual condition known as Hyperhidrosis.

There is a solution.....you can buy a roll on from the pharmacy called Driclor, you put it on last thing at night and wash it off first thing in the morning and use ure normal deodarant during the day. It does work, I swear by it. Hopefully it works for you too. Let me know. :hug:

Just be careful with this one hun. I was sensitive to it and it actually blistered my underarms. I know someone else it happened to aswell. I'm sure you'll be fine, but even if you get a tingling feeling, stop using it immediately. I use Mitchum now - only need to put it on about every 3 days or so. Great stuff.
 
When I was in high school one of my friends had this problem. She started putting baby powder on, and THEN deodorant. She didn't have as much as a problem after.
 
I use Driclor and would strongly recommend when you first use it only apply a tiny little bit and make sure you are completely dry and will be going to sleep straight afterwards as when I started using it I lathered it on and my skin was burning, inflamed, itchy like crazy then add more once you get used to it.
